Top Criteria for Getting a Dream Job

Consider the following criteria to evaluate a job offer:

Information about the employer

These days you can find everything on the Internet. Search for the information that will prove this company is just what you’ve been looking for. Find their social media pages and examine how they communicate with their customers, read the comments, etc. You can generally come across reviews from former employees and possibly get in touch with someone who worked there to find out detailed information about the company.

Research your responsibilities

Are you ready to be a team leader? Do you want to be responsible for analytics or negotiations? Are you ready to go on business trips? Do you want to work remotely or in-house? All these questions should be considered and you have to understand what duties will make you happy and which ones could turn your dream job into a nightmare!

Flexibility and different benefits

Consider your working hours, weekends, vacations, sick pays, etc. For example, your employer may not be happy if you have to take days off because of your little baby. Find out if they are ready to cover your sick days and many other things connected with corporate flexibility.

Professional growth

If you want to go further than your current professional level, you have to take into account the possibilities a company can offer you. You probably won’t be satisfied if don’t have opportunities to grow or the employer expects you to stay in the same position long term. In this case, you’ll find yourself looking for a new job soon. Find out if they offer career growth and provide possibilities for further education.

The Paycheck

Is it what you expect for this position? If it covers all your bills, gym, groceries, utilities or other expenses and you’ll be able to save some money each month – then great. But if it’s the case the amount seems lower than you expected and doesn’t match the responsibilities you’ll have, take a second to weigh everything up. Maybe it will be better to consider another option.
